BUG: read_excel does not convert integral floats to ints when backed by openpyxl (original) (raw)

Pandas version checks

Reproducible Example

import pandas as pd print(pd.read_excel("./Numbers.xlsx"))

sample file: Numbers.xlsx

Issue Description

Per the documentation (see: convert_float), by default read_excel should convert any integral float into an integer. Here is the output from the above code using a simple xslx file with a single column of integers:

    1.0
0   2.0
1   3.0
2   4.0
3   5.0
4   6.0
5   7.0
6   8.0
7   9.0
8  10.0
9  11.0

As you can see, the values from that column are represented by floats instead of ints.

This appears to be a regression (this worked as expected in 1.2.4) introduced by this PR, though it's worth noting that this was made under the belief that openpyxl did this conversion already (perhaps it did at the time- I haven't looked into it yet).

Other excel engines look to be unaffected.
